Description
A combination of traditional fields such as electronics, engineering, physics and biology has resulted in the evolution of the highly impactful field of biomedical optics and biophotonics. With this evolution, undergraduate and graduate students must be exposed to such fields early to give them the best opportunity and inspiration to become future research leaders and technology innovators. With this motivation and within this project, we are designing a training program for undergraduate students focused on the applications of light in medical diagnostics and therapeutics, leveraging current and effective engineering education methods.
